'72 is the first year for the Type IV motor (1. 7L in this first iteration) and the last year for the low signal lights and classic rounded bumpers.   Motor is strong with great compression (measured last August at between 118-121 in all cylinders).   Factory correct dual Solex carbs.   During our ownership. we've adjusted the valves and carbs (including new needles/seats). and replaced brake pads ('12). fuel lines ('13) and battery ('14).   Ride is good with some play in the steering.   4 Speed transmission shifts smoothly through all gears with no grinding.   Clutch is strong.   Front disk/rear drums work great and provide plenty of stopping power.   E-brake works great as well.   All glass is good except for the passenger's side mirror which has a crack.   Interior was re-done in CA by previous owner and is in great shape with no rips. no tears and no loose stitching.   Rear seat folds easily to bed and back again.   Pop top is in great shape with 3 zipper screens. working latches and no rips/holes/tears.   Upper cot has no rips/holes/tears.   Interior cabinets are in good shape and sink pump is fully functional.   Paint was also done in CA by previous owner and is good (not great) with several small chips/scratches (what can I say?  We actually camp in her!).   It is not a show car . but EVERYONE that sees it thinks it is.
